ROBERT (RUDDY) MCKENZIE
Born: Nov 09, 1939
Date of Passing: Nov 15, 2023
Offer Condolences or MemoryROBERT (RUDDY) MCKENZIE
It is with profound sadness that we announce the passing of Robert (Ruddy) McKenzie, who peacefully departed this world in the comfort of his home, surrounded by his loving family, after an extended illness.
Ruddy was preceded in death by his father, Charles McKenzie, his mother, Myrtle May Gordon, his sisters, Isabelle Coates, and Beverly Gordon, and his brother, Dennis McKenzie.
He is survived by his devoted wife of over 50 years, Fenry, and their children: Kathleen (Irving), Kepton, Euton (Monica), Michael (Lori), Ian, and Dyan. Ruddy also leaves behind a legacy through his cherished grandchildren: Nicole, Keneesh, Rhys, Euton Jr., Aneesa, Denequa, Michayla, Kean, Jordan, Joshua, Jayqwan, Matthew, and Ateah. Additionally, he is remembered fondly by his siblings; Lallice, Roy, Catherine(Faye), Roy, Clinton, Olive and Barrington, his five great grandchildren numerous nieces and nephews.
Ruddy, born on November 9, 1939, in Chapleton, Clarendon, Jamaica, relocated to Morant Bay, St. Thomas, Jamaica in his teens, where he worked as a Mason and found the love of his life, Fenry. In 1972, the couple immigrated to Winnipeg, where they planted the seeds of their family. Ruddy began his career at Versatile Manufacturing and later joined Flyers Industries in 1979, where he remained until his retirement in 2014. A respected figure in his community, Ruddy was always there for his family and friends, extending a helping hand with unwavering generosity.
